How many players can play Power Hungry Pets?

The game is designed for 2-6 players.

What is the recommended age for this game?

The recommended age is 7 years and older.

How long does a game typically last?

A game usually takes around 15 minutes.

Setup, Compatibility & Care

  1. Setup: Shuffle the deck and deal each player two cards. Place the remaining cards face down as a draw pile.
  2. Gameplay: Players take turns playing a card from their hand and resolving its effects. Each card has a number and a specific action.
  3. Winning: The game continues until all but one player is eliminated. The last player with the highest card value wins.
